Income in Dickson

What people and households earn each week, and how incomes are spread.

Weekly pay has climbed significantly in Dickson since 2011, with typical family incomes rising by $547. This growth has made the area wealthier than most, as the typical household now brings in $2,059 a week, which is a little above the national figure.

Income spread

High earners and the full distribution.

High earners are common here, with 27.2% of households earning $3,000 or more a week, a figure that rose 15 points since 2011 and is well above the national average. Similarly, the share of people earning over $2,000 a week is a little above the state and national figures.
